Key Differences
In short — Core i5-14500 outperforms the cheaper Core i7-920 on the selected game parameters. However, the worse performing Core i7-920 is a better bang for your buck. The better performing Core i5-14500 is 5530 days newer than the cheaper Core i7-920.
Advantages of Intel Core i7-920
- Up to 62% cheaper than Core i5-14500 - $90.0 vs $239.99
- Up to 25% better value when playing War Thunder than Core i5-14500 - $0.7 vs $0.93 per FPS
Advantages of Intel Core i5-14500
- Performs up to 101% better in War Thunder than Core i7-920 - 257 vs 128 FPS
- Can execute more multi-threaded tasks simultaneously than Intel Core i7-920 - 20 vs 8 threads
- Works without a dedicated GPU, while Intel Core i7-920 doesn't have integrated graphics

Intel Core i7-920 | vs | Intel Core i5-14500 |
---|---|---|
Nov 17th, 2008 | Release Date | Jan 8th, 2024 |
Core i7 | Collection | Core i5 |
Bloomfield | Codename | Raptor Lake |
Intel Socket 1366 | Socket | Intel Socket 1700 |
Desktop | Segment | Desktop |
4 | Cores | 14 |
8 | Threads | 20 |
2.7 GHz | Base Clock Speed | 2.6 GHz |
2.9 GHz | Turbo Clock Speed | 5.0 GHz |
130 W | TDP | Not Available |
45 nm | Process Size | 10 nm |
20.0x | Multiplier | 26.0x |
None | Integrated Graphics | UHD Graphics 770 |
No | Overclockable | No |
